#1946db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1946db is composed of 9.8% red, 27.5%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.6% cyan, 68%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 226.1 degrees, a saturation of 79.5% and a lightness of 47.8%. #1946db color hex could be obtained by blending #328cff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#1946db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1946db has RGB values of R:25, G:70,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 1656539.

Shades and Tints of #1946db
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010208 is the darkest color, while #f5f7fe is the lightest one.
